About Sirsai

Sirsai is a rural settlement in Nadbai, Bharatpur, Rajasthan. It has a population of 808 in about 144 households (avg size: 5.61). Approximate literacy: 70.3%.

Population of Sirsai

Population (Total)808
Male436
Female372
Children (0–6 years)126
Households144
Literate persons568
Illiterate persons240
Total workers392
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)853
Literacy (approx.)70.3%
SC population249
ST population0
